The Legend The Legend began one cold and foggy night in 2006 when a group of local teenagers ventured down the Huron River at Proud Lake Recreation Area. Never were they seen again. Rumor speaks that the environment of Proud Lake Recreation Area has been permanently altered. Every cold and foggy October night the forests and river hold a mist which transforms the otherwise peaceful darkness into an atmosphere of terror. The river ripples with regret of the taking of 2 teens who carelessly capsized their canoe and slipped below the cold waters never to be seen again. The remaining teens reached the shore and ventured into the woods, stricken with panic at the loss of their friends. Only one teen ever returned to tell the story. Paddlers have reported hearing splashing and muffled cries for help as they navigate the dark waters. The noise appears to remain always around the next bend. The forest moans and the wind howls chilling threats to visitors. There is a dampness in the air. It has been thought that trees reach out to claim unsuspecting hikers from the trail while the ground opens and swallows others. What other tragedies await visitors are yet to be witnessed and limited only by the depths of ones imagination. Many visitors enter the ecosystem of Proud Lake Recreation Area in October but few depart. Is there a realm that engulfs these missing visitors? Do they join a community of lost adventurers?
